What is Angular?

Angular is a JavaScript framework developed by Google for building single-page applications. It adopts a component-based architecture that meets the high modularity requirements of large-scale applications. Angular takes full advantage of TypeScript's static type checking and object-oriented programming, making it easier for developers to develop scalable applications.

Main advantages of Angular:

  • Composability and reusability: Components in Angular are highly independent and reusable and can be used in different applications Reuse.
  • Support rich ecosystem: Angular has a huge community with access to a large number of third-party development tools and libraries, such as Angular Material, Angular Universal, etc.
  • Complete documentation and guides: Angular’s ​​official website has detailed documentation and guides, including quick start, tutorials, API reference, etc.
  • High security: Angular supports CSP (Content Security Policy) and XSS (Cross-site Scripting) protection, helping developers build more secure applications.

What is Vue.js?

Vue.js is a popular JavaScript framework for building interactive user interfaces in web applications. The core idea of ​​Vue.js is reactive programming. It uses virtual DOM and componentized architecture to allow developers to develop maintainable and scalable applications faster.

Main advantages of Vue.js:

  • Easy to use: Vue.js uses simple HTML templates and JavaScript components, making it easy to learn and understand.
  • Highly Flexible: Vue.js allows developers to break the application into different components and have the option to combine these components when needed.
  • Fast performance: Vue.js uses virtual DOM and asynchronous rendering technology for faster application performance.
  • Support fine-grained control: Vue.js’ various directives and lifecycle functions allow developers to have more granular control over their applications.

Differences between Angular and Vue.js

Although Angular and Vue.js are both popular front-end frameworks, they also differ in many ways.

  1. Data binding method

Angular uses two-way data binding, that is, when the model data changes, the view will automatically update, and vice versa. Vue.js uses one-way data binding and can only update the view from the model, not the model from the view.

  1. Language Type

Angular recommends using TypeScript, a statically typed language based on JavaScript. Vue.js recommends using native JavaScript.

  1. Architecture Design

Angular has a more rigorous architectural design and uses a modular design to manage applications. Vue.js is more flexible and adopts a componentized architecture.

  1. Performance

Compared with Vue.js, Angular takes longer to render and consumes more resources during the loading process. Vue.js is relatively fast and has better performance.

React's Purpose: Building Single-Page Applications (SPAs)React's Purpose: Building Single-Page Applications (SPAs)Apr 19, 2025 am 12:06 AM

React is the preferred tool for building single-page applications (SPAs) because it provides efficient and flexible ways to build user interfaces. 1) Component development: Split complex UI into independent and reusable parts to improve maintainability and reusability. 2) Virtual DOM: Optimize rendering performance by comparing the differences between virtual DOM and actual DOM. 3) State management: manage data flow through state and attributes to ensure data consistency and predictability.
